Free Museum Show on the Paris Commune

The City of Paris commemorates the 140th anniversary of one of the bloodiest civil wars in French history with a free exposition In the Heart of the Paris Commune at the Hôtel de Ville through May 28. Smells Like History

Sitting just behind the Garnier Opera house, the hôtel particulier (mansion house) in which the Fragonard museum is house was designed by one of Garnier’s students, Lesoufaché, in 1860 and reminds us of the old Parisian splendor of the 19th century. Lovers’ Tradition, City’s Irritation

The Pont des Arts, a foot bridge that crosses the Seine between the Quai de Conti on the Left Bank and the Quai de Mitterand on the Right, is unquestionably romantic.
